International Advisory Scientific Council |
|
|
|
The IASC comprises
of 11 eminent scientists hailing from all over the world
covering various disciplines of physics. Its main functions
include:
|
-
To
advise on scientific matters to meet state-of-the-art
requirements in the field
-
To
evaluate and suggest recommendations for academic program of
the Centre.
-
To help
in institutional collaboration and establishing linkages with
other international centres.
